Analysis
In 2025, manufacturing, value added (constant 2015 us$), annual growth rate in Saint Kitts and Nevis stood at 5 % change on previous year.
That represents a change of up 9,165.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, manufacturing, value added (constant 2015 us$), annual growth rate in Saint Kitts and Nevis peaked at 28.98 % change on previous year in 2001 and was at its lowest, -24.38 % change on previous year, in 2002.
That places Saint Kitts and Nevis 55th out of 185 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Manufacturing, value added (constant 2015 US$).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Manufacturing, value added Country official statistics, National Statistical Offices (NSOs)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
